HAL will be down for maintenance from Friday, June 10 at 4pm through Monday, June 13 at 9am. More information
Skip to Main content Skip to Navigation
Conference papers

BotFP: FingerPrints Clustering for Bot Detection

Agathe Blaise 1, 2 Mathieu Bouet 2 Vania Conan 2 Stefano Secci 3
1 Phare
3 CEDRIC - ROC - CEDRIC. Réseaux et Objets Connectés
CEDRIC - Centre d'études et de recherche en informatique et communications
Abstract : Efficient bot detection is a crucial security matter and has been widely explored in the past years. Recent approaches supplant flow-based detection techniques and exploit graph-based features, incurring however in scalability issues in terms of time and space complexity. Bots exhibit specific communication patterns: they use particular protocols, contact specific domains, hence can be identified by analyzing their communication with the outside. To simplify the communication graph, we look at frequency distributions of protocol attributes capturing the specificity of botnets behaviour. In this paper, we propose a bot detection technique named BotFP, for BotFinger-Printing, which acts by (i) characterizing hosts behaviour with attribute frequency distribution signatures, (ii) learning behaviour of benign hosts and bots through a clustering technique, and (iii) classifying new hosts based on distances to labelled clusters. We validate our solution on the CTU-13 dataset, which contains 13 scenarios of bot infections, connecting to a Command-and-Control (C&C) channel and launching malicious actions such as port scanning or Denial-of-Service (DDoS) attacks. Our approach applies to various bot activities and network topologies. The approach is lightweight, can handle large amounts of data, and shows better accuracy than state-of-the-art techniques.
Complete list of metadata

Cited literature [21 references]  Display  Hide  Download

Contributor : Stefano Secci Connect in order to contact the contributor
Submitted on : Sunday, March 8, 2020 - 3:05:52 PM
Last modification on : Monday, April 4, 2022 - 10:40:41 AM
Long-term archiving on: : Tuesday, June 9, 2020 - 12:54:30 PM


Files produced by the author(s)



Agathe Blaise, Mathieu Bouet, Vania Conan, Stefano Secci. BotFP: FingerPrints Clustering for Bot Detection. IEEE/IFIP Network Operations and Management Symposium (NOMS), Apr 2020, Budapest, Hungary. ⟨10.1109/NOMS47738.2020.9110420⟩. ⟨hal-02501912⟩



Record views


Files downloads